Wendy Davis, the Democratic state senator from Texas who captured the attention of the nation when she filibustered a Republican-led abortion bill, will speak at a National Press Club luncheon August 5.
Davis’s 13-hour filibuster made her a national figure and she has been mentioned as a gubernatorial candidate in Texas. A graduate of Harvard Law, Davis was a single mother at 19 and worked two jobs to finance her education culminating in her degree from Harvard. She was the first in her family to receive a college degree.
Davis will speak of the political climate in Texas and Washington and her future plans.
